Structure and bonding in the isoelectronic series CnHnP5-n+: is phosphorus a carbon copy?
- Abstract:
-
The relative stabilities of different isomers of the isoelectronic series C(n)H(n)P(5-n)(+) have been investigated using G3X theory. The results indicate that all species containing one or more phosphorus atom adopt a three-dimensional nido geometry, in marked contrast to the planar structure favoured by the all-carbon analogue.
